菜鸟教程小白 发表于 2022-12-12 11:34:24

ios - 注册以使用 iOS 应用程序支持图像文件


                                            <p><p>您好,我想注册以支持我的应用中的图像文件;因此,当用户点击 iPhone 的照片应用程序中的操作按钮时,我的应用程序图标将显示在“打开方式...”菜单中。我的 info.plist 中有以下内容</p>

<pre><code>&lt;dict&gt;
   &lt;key&gt;LSHandlerRank&lt;/key&gt;
   &lt;string&gt;Alternate&lt;/string&gt;
   &lt;key&gt;LSItemContentTypes&lt;/key&gt;
   &lt;array&gt;
      &lt;string&gt;public.png&lt;/string&gt;
   &lt;/array&gt;
&lt;/dict&gt;


&lt;dict&gt;
   &lt;key&gt;LSHandlerRank&lt;/key&gt;
   &lt;string&gt;Alternate&lt;/string&gt;
   &lt;key&gt;LSItemContentTypes&lt;/key&gt;
      &lt;array&gt;
         &lt;string&gt;public.jpeg&lt;/string&gt;
      &lt;/array&gt;
&lt;/dict&gt;
</code></pre>

<p>但无法让它显示在该菜单中。这是正确的方法吗?请帮忙谢谢!!</p></p>
                                    <br><hr><h1><strong>Best Answer-推荐答案</ strong></h1><br>
                                            <p><p>试试这个对我有用</p>

<pre><code>    &lt;key&gt;CFBundleDocumentTypes&lt;/key&gt;
    &lt;array&gt;
    &lt;dict&gt;
      &lt;key&gt;CFBundleTypeName&lt;/key&gt;
      &lt;string&gt;png&lt;/string&gt;
      &lt;key&gt;LSHandlerRank&lt;/key&gt;
      &lt;string&gt;Alternate&lt;/string&gt;
      &lt;key&gt;LSItemContentTypes&lt;/key&gt;
      &lt;array&gt;
            &lt;string&gt;public.png&lt;/string&gt;
      &lt;/array&gt;
    &lt;/dict&gt;
    &lt;dict&gt;
      &lt;key&gt;CFBundleTypeName&lt;/key&gt;
      &lt;string&gt;jpeg&lt;/string&gt;
      &lt;key&gt;LSHandlerRank&lt;/key&gt;
      &lt;string&gt;Alternate&lt;/string&gt;
      &lt;key&gt;LSItemContentTypes&lt;/key&gt;
      &lt;array&gt;
            &lt;string&gt;public.jpeg&lt;/string&gt;
      &lt;/array&gt;
    &lt;/dict&gt;
    &lt;dict&gt;
      &lt;key&gt;CFBundleTypeName&lt;/key&gt;
      &lt;string&gt;tiff&lt;/string&gt;
      &lt;key&gt;LSHandlerRank&lt;/key&gt;
      &lt;string&gt;Alternate&lt;/string&gt;
      &lt;key&gt;LSItemContentTypes&lt;/key&gt;
      &lt;array&gt;
            &lt;string&gt;public.tiff&lt;/string&gt;
      &lt;/array&gt;
    &lt;/dict&gt;
    &lt;/array&gt;
</code></pre>

<p>此链接中的更多信息
<a href="http://lists.apple.com/archives/cocoa-dev/2006/Jun/msg00747.html" rel="noreferrer noopener nofollow">http://lists.apple.com/archives/cocoa-dev/2006/Jun/msg00747.html</a> </p></p>
                                   
                                                <p style="font-size: 20px;">关于ios - 注册以使用 iOS 应用程序支持图像文件,我们在Stack Overflow上找到一个类似的问题:
                                                        <a href="https://stackoverflow.com/questions/16939288/" rel="noreferrer noopener nofollow" style="color: red;">
                                                                https://stackoverflow.com/questions/16939288/
                                                        </a>
                                                </p>
                                       
页: [1]
查看完整版本: ios - 注册以使用 iOS 应用程序支持图像文件